The Willows, Orlando,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in The Willows?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| The Willows Studio Apartments | $1,068 | $932 | $2,376 |
| The Willows 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,252 | $750 | $1,792 |
| The Willows 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,480 | $1,069 | $2,099 |
| The Willows 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,702 | $1,217 | $2,617 |
| The Willows 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,319 | $1,644 | $4,270 |

Frequently Asked Questions about The Willows
How much are Studio apartments in The Willows?
There are currently 17 Studio Apartments in The Willows with rent ranges from $932 to $2,376 with an average price of $1,068.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om The Willows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in The Willows ranges from $750 to $1,792 with an average monthly rent of $1,252.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in The Willows c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in The Willows range from $1,069 to $2,099.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,480.
How expensive are The Willows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in The Willows on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,217 to $2,617 - averaging $1,702 for the location.
